Pratham EPC Projects IPO Day 3: The issue has been subscribed over 70 times in the last day so far; Check GMP, important details of SME IPO
Pratham EPC Projects IPO: The initial public offering (IPO) of Pratham EPC Projects is witnessing strong demand from investors as the issue has been oversubscribed so far.
The Pratham EPC Projects IPO is an SME IPO that opened for subscription on March 11. The tender for the public issue closes today, March 13th.
The company is an end-to-end service provider to oil and gas utilities in India and is planning to raise ₹36 crore from the public offer.

Pratham EPC Projects IPO Subscription Status
The IPO of Pratham EPC Projects has been subscribed 70.09 times so far on Wednesday, the third and final day of the bidding process. The public issue received bids for 22.38 crore shares as against 31.93 lakh shares in the offer, according to data available till 11:30 am.
The Pratham EPC IPO has so far been subscribed 108.19 times in the Retail category, 1.35 times in the Qualified Institutional Buyer (QIB) category and 72.77 times in the Non-Institutional Investors (NII) category .

Pratham EPC plans GMP IPO today
Pratham EPC Projects IPO GMP today, or gray market premium today, has come down to ₹70 per share, say market observers. This suggests that shares of Pratham EPC Projects are trading at a premium of over 93.33% ₹145 each in the gray market, compared to the IPO price of ₹75 per share.
Pratham EPC IPO details
The Pratham EPC Projects IPO opened on Monday, March 11 and closes today, March 13. The allotment of the IPO is expected to be completed on March 14 and shares of Pratham EPC Projects will be listed on the NSE SME. The provisional listing date is set March 18, 2024.
The IPO price range has been set at ₹71 to ₹75 per share. At the upper end of the price range is the IPO size of the Pratham EPC ₹36 crore. The IPO is entirely a fresh issue of shares worth Rs 48 lakh.

The lot size of Pratham EPC Projects IPO is 1,600 shares and the minimum investment amount required from retail investors is ₹120,000.
The Company plans to use the issue proceeds for purchase of machinery, meeting working capital requirements and for general corporate purposes.
The underwriter of Pratham EPC Projects' IPO is Beeline Capital Advisors Pvt Ltd while the IPO registrar is Link Intime India Private Ltd. is.

About Pratham EPC Projects
Pratham EPC Projects executes gas pipeline projects and specializes in integrated engineering, procurement, construction and commissioning.
Nayankumar Pansuriya and Pratikkumar Vekariya are the promoters of the company. The promoter's shareholding in the company will come down from the current 100% to 72.97% after the IPO.
Pratham EPC Projects' net profit rose ₹7.64 crore in the financial year ended March 2023 of ₹4.41 crore in the previous year. The company's sales increased ₹51.67 crore in FY23 of ₹50.62 crore in FY22.
